The Trojans and the Greeks have fought for a long time, and neither side can get the upper hand. When all seems to have calmed down, a huge wooden horse appears at the gates of the city of Troy. Is it a peace offering from the Greeks to the Trojans? Or is it a trap? Read the legend of the Trojan Horse and learn about the actual history of Troy in this book. This S.P.I.R.E.® Level 6 (spire) decodable reader is perfect for intermediate readers and those who need practice reading increasingly difficult text. This book includes phonics concept oi, oy (coins, cowboy).The S.P.I.R.E. decodable readers were developed as part of the S.P.I.R.E. reading program, created by Sheila Clark-Edmands, M.S.Ed. S.P.I.R.E. is an intensive, comprehensive, and multisensory reading program with proven results. If your goal is to build reading success, then S.P.I.R.E. books are the perfect choice. Children are motivated to read more and enjoy more reading success because S.P.I.R.E. books are designed for the way early readers and struggling readers learn.There are 120 books in the S.P.I.R.E. decodable readers series. The content ranges in difficulty from easy-to-read, one-syllable, short-vowel words in Sets 1A and 1B to complex multisyllabic words and advanced sentence structures in Sets 6A and 6B.
